About this course
Political theory and international relations theory will provide the core of your studies in year one with progressively more optional choices throughout the degree.
With a 75:25 split between Politics and International Studies, and Chinese, this degree gives you the opportunity to acquire Chinese language skills while gaining a strong understanding of Politics and International Studies.
You will engage critically with the political world, from national and global perspectives, exploring the theoretical and empirical approaches to political ideas.
You will also study in China during your third year.
Our graduates leave with the ability to understand complex theoretical positions and apply them to political problems.
